Explore the delightful intersection of Wit, Humor, and Shakspeare in this collection of twelve insightful essays by John Weiss. Delve into the Bard's comedic genius as Weiss examines the sources and artistry of Shakespeare's humor. A meticulously prepared republication of a historical text, this book offers a unique perspective on the elements that make Shakespeare's works perennially appealing.

This volume presents a detailed literary criticism of Shakespeare's comedic techniques, perfect for readers interested in understanding the playwright's skillful use of wit. Through careful analysis, Weiss illuminates Shakespeare's enduring ability to entertain and provoke thought. Discover the subtle nuances and broad strokes that define Shakespearean humor in this thoughtful and engaging compilation. A valuable addition to any literary collection, Wit, Humor, and Shakspeare is a testament to the timeless quality of Shakespeare's plays.
